Eddy Current Separator

An eddy current separator is an advanced separation system used to extract non-ferrous metals such as aluminum, copper, brass, and zinc from bulk material streams like RDF, MSW, and industrial waste. It improves material purity, enhances recycling efficiency, and maximizes metal recovery.

How Eddy Current Separator Works?

An eddy current separator works on the principle of repulsive magnetic force generated by a high-speed rotating magnetic rotor. As material passes through the separator on a conveyor, non-ferrous metals are exposed to alternating magnetic fields that induce electric currents inside them. These induced currents generate a repulsive force, causing non-ferrous metals to be ejected forward into a separate collection area, while non-metallic materials fall naturally. This process enables fast, continuous, and highly efficient separation.

Key Benefits of Using a Eddy Current Separator

The eddy current separator significantly increases the recovery of valuable non-ferrous metals from waste streams. It enhances the overall recycling rate, improves RDF fuel quality by removing heavy metal contaminants, and generates additional revenue from recovered metals. The system reduces landfill disposal, lowers manual sorting requirements, and ensures consistent, high-efficiency separation with minimal operating cost.
